Stellaris's 10th Anniversary Brings Nomadic Play and Scenario Modes

Stellaris, Paradox's enduring space-faring grand strategy title, marks its decade-long journey with an ambitious Season 10, promising revolutionary additions. Despite the typical lifecycle of many strategy games, Stellaris continues to captivate players with its expanding universe. The upcoming season is set to introduce nomadic civilizations and innovative scenario-based gameplay, pushing the boundaries of the 4X genre.

These new features, particularly the nomadic playstyle and ideological mechanics, are poised to revitalize the Stellaris experience. Players will navigate the cosmos as a mobile empire, managing an arkship that serves as a moving planetary hub. The "Willpower" expansion will deepen the ethical and ideological conflicts within the game, while diverse scenarios will offer fresh, condensed narrative experiences.

Embracing the Nomadic Lifestyle and Arkship Civilizations

The highly anticipated "Nomads" expansion, slated for a Q2 2026 release, finally enables players to embody a species untethered to a homeworld. This long-desired feature, once a significant technical hurdle, has been brought to fruition by the dedicated development team. Game director Stephen Murray highlighted the team's ingenuity during a dedicated "personal development time" week, where they successfully prototyped the complex mechanics required for mobile planets.

At the heart of the nomadic empire lies the arkship—a colossal vessel that functions as a mobile planet. Players can customize these arkships for military, civilian, or scientific pursuits, upgrading them much like traditional planetary outposts. New origins will allow for unique starting conditions, including the option to play as a lavish cruise ship-like civilization. Interactions with settled empires will take on a different dynamic, with options to establish vassals on conquered planets or even abandon a terrestrial existence in favor of a new arkship when facing dire circumstances, evoking themes reminiscent of "Battlestar Galactica."

Shaping Ideologies and Diverse Scenarios in "Willpower"

Beyond nomadic gameplay, Season 10 introduces "Willpower," a significant expansion focused on the development and dissemination of ideologies. Stellaris has always incorporated ethical frameworks like Materialism and Spiritualism, influencing how species interact. "Willpower" expands upon this, allowing for more nuanced ideological conflicts, even among empires with similar fundamental ethics. Stephen Murray clarified that this is not a religion-centric expansion, but rather a broader system where diverse ideologies, such as Human Rationalism, can be spread and adopted by other species, potentially altering the political landscape of the galaxy.

Furthermore, Season 10 will unveil an array of unique scenarios that diverge from the traditional grand strategy mode, offering fresh and condensed gameplay experiences. These include a "king of the hill" style PvP mode designed for quicker sessions and a roguelike adventure centered on guiding a single ship across the galaxy. Murray expressed a long-standing desire to create such constrained narratives, citing examples like a Fallen Empire encountering pre-FTL Earth and entrusting it with a short-term defensive mission. These scenarios cater to players seeking shorter play sessions and provide a versatile framework that modders can leverage to create even more imaginative content, as the system allows for blacklisting or whitelisting specific game elements.

Dragon Quest Creator Hints at Upcoming Game Reveal

The esteemed Dragon Quest series is poised to commemorate its 40th anniversary this month, marked by the exciting prospect of a live broadcast event. Yuji Horii, the renowned creator of the franchise, has confirmed that a special announcement concerning the next game in the beloved series is planned for the anniversary date, May 27th. This revelation, shared during a recent KosoKoso Broadcast episode, has ignited considerable anticipation among fans globally, eager for fresh details on the future of this iconic role-playing game saga.

Horii's brief but impactful statement indicated that the forthcoming live stream on May 27th would be the platform for unveiling the next Dragon Quest title. While specific details remain under wraps, this declaration has naturally led to speculation about the long-awaited "Dragon Quest XII: The Flames of Fate." This particular installment was first teased during the series' 35th-anniversary celebration, leaving fans in suspense for several years.

Beyond the primary reveal, Horii also alluded to a variety of other surprises that will be part of the anniversary event. This suggests that the live stream will offer more than just an update on a new game, potentially including announcements about other projects, remasters, or special events tied to the franchise's rich history. Square Enix has yet to formally announce the broadcast, which only adds to the intrigue surrounding what will be disclosed.

Star Fox on Switch 2: Amiibo Integration and New Features Unveiled

Nintendo's eagerly anticipated release of Star Fox for the Switch 2 promises a wealth of new features, including extensive amiibo support and engaging communication options. Players can expect to personalize their gaming experience through unique in-game rewards and interactive elements, bringing a fresh perspective to the beloved franchise. The title is scheduled for release on June 25, 2026, building excitement among fans for its blend of classic gameplay and modern innovation.

The upcoming Star Fox title for Switch 2 integrates amiibo functionality to provide players with exclusive in-game content. By simply placing compatible amiibo figures on the Joy-Con 2 or Switch 2 Pro Controller analog stick, players can unlock a variety of unique backgrounds and emblems. This feature enhances the personalization aspect of the game, allowing fans to showcase their dedication to the Star Fox universe. Furthermore, the game introduces innovative communication tools such as GameChat character avatars, enabling players to interact as iconic characters like Fox McCloud, and AR filters that overlay character-inspired elements onto users' faces, adding a fun and immersive layer to social interactions within the game.
